Weymouth business calls police after suspecting romance fraud

They were concerned for a female customer

A town centre business in Weymouth has helped identify a case of romance fraud.

Staff called police after they grew concerned for a female customer.

Police attended and quickly found that a fraud had taken place.

A spokesperson for Weymouth & Portland Police said:

"It was established that the victim had initially been contacted via social media by someone they didn’t know, before the offender gained their trust and asked for money to be sent to them through gift card payments.

"We have made a follow up visit today to further safeguard the victim and enquires are ongoing."

Dorset Police say no arrests have been made.
